计算机PAAS平台和SAAS平台都是云计算服务,但它们在架构、功能和服务模型上存在一些区别。
1. 架构:PAAS(Platform as a Service)是一种基于容器的云平台,它提供了一种快速部署、扩展和管理应用程序的方式。PAAS通常使用Kubernetes等容器编排工具来管理和运行容器,这使得开发者可以更容易地创建、部署和扩展应用程序。而SAAS(Software as a Service)则是一种软件即服务的模式,它允许用户通过互联网访问和使用软件。SAAS通常使用Web服务器和数据库服务器来托管应用程序,并通过HTTP或HTTPS协议与用户进行通信。
2. 功能:PAAS平台通常提供更丰富的功能,包括自动化部署、负载均衡、自动扩缩容、弹性计算资源管理等。这些功能可以帮助用户更好地管理和优化其应用程序的性能和可扩展性。而SAAS平台则更注重于提供易于使用的界面和工具,以便用户能够轻松地管理和使用他们的应用程序。
3. 服务模型:PAAS平台通常采用订阅模式,用户需要支付一定的费用才能使用平台提供的服务。这种模式使得用户可以按需购买所需的资源,并可以根据实际需求进行调整。而SAAS平台则采用一次性购买模式,用户需要在购买时支付一定的费用,并在一个特定的期限内使用该服务。这种模式使得用户可以节省成本,并可以在一个较长的时间内使用相同的服务。
4. 安全性:PAAS平台通常提供更好的安全性,因为它可以更好地控制和管理容器和应用程序。这包括对容器镜像的安全性检查、对应用程序代码的安全性检查以及对网络流量的安全性控制等。而SAAS平台的安全性则取决于服务提供商的安全策略和措施。
5. 可定制性:PAAS平台通常提供更多的可定制性,因为用户可以自定义容器镜像、配置和管理应用程序。这使得用户可以更好地满足自己的业务需求,并实现更高的灵活性和可扩展性。而SAAS平台则相对简单,用户通常只能使用提供商提供的功能和界面。
总之,计算机PAAS平台和SAAS平台在架构、功能和服务模型等方面存在一些区别。PAAS平台提供了更多的功能和可定制性,更适合需要高度可定制和灵活性的场景;而SAAS平台则更适合于需要快速部署和易于使用的应用场景。用户可以根据自己的需求和预算选择合适的服务模式。